Kitchen Mirror Backsplash Pros and Cons

Kitchen Mirror Backsplash Pros

In the market, there are many choices to consider in backsplash materials suck as ceramic, acrylic, tile and etc… Mirror tile backsplash remains an excellent choice by indoor design professionals and do-it-yourself homeowners for many reasons.

  • Mirror tile reflections enhance enlarge the size of a kitchen while spotlighting the kitchen fixtures and appliances.
  • Mirrored backsplash will enhance the lightening of your kitchen by redirecting more of natural and artificial light, which will make you kitchen more visible and shiny.
  • The mirror in backsplash will highlights stains visibility, and it is much more easier to be cleaned. All you need is water, vinegar and a good cloth.
  • Mirrored backsplash resistant to spills, stains, and dirt. And you don’t have to worry about safety as it is made of toughened glass.
  • Installing a mirrored backsplash for your kitchen is easy to do, and you can do it your self (with some company of course).

Kitchen Mirror Backsplash Cons

On the other hand, kitchen mirror backsplash presents some cons that you need to be aware of, which are:

  • Splashes and stains on your cooking surface can be reflected and highlighted, which is something you don’t want your guests to see !
  • A non properly installed mirror on your backsplash can let water and other substances leaks behind your mirror causing it to fall down.
  • Not all designs suits for mirrored backsplash.
  • Even if the glass used in a toughened one, still less resistant to shocks.
  • Mirrored backsplash requires a regular cleaning to maintain it’s look, and to benefit from the pros listed above.

Are Mirrored Backsplash Practical ?

A mirrored backsplash is a very good piece that you can use for your kitchen backsplash. It’s not only easy to clean, but it can make your kitchen looks bigger, and shinier. For safety the glass used for mirrored backsplash is a toughened glass that can support heat, furthermore, in case of broke, this glass splits into small granules instead of sharp shards that can be very dangerous.

Antique Mirror Backsplash Kitchen

Antique mirror tile as backsplashes provide the benefits of glass while visually open up the kitchen space. you can also also take the mirror tile all the way to the ceiling, enlarging the kitchen’s visual space. The bright side of using antique mirror tile is that they can lighten up kitchens, easy to clean, and resistant to scratches and heat.

On the other hand you need to consider the facts that antique mirror tile can fog up under steamy conditions; brittle material that can crack; outside of contemporary kitchen designs it may look awkward.
